" chapter = false weight = 5 +++ ![image](/images/workshop_setup/ad_team_tech_lead.png) {{% notice warning %}} You must **have enough available VPCs, Elastic IPs, and NAT Gatewways in the region you are working in** to successfully **create an EKS Cluster** with a managed node group of 2 nodes. You also need to have space for three S3 Buckets. If you **run into a problem** during the setup, it is **usually associated with insufficient resources or permissions in your AWS account**. You can resolve resource constraints by **requesting a quota increase** for your AWS account. {{% /notice %}} {{% notice warning %}} In order to prevent charges to your AWS account, we recommend cleaning up the infrastructure that gets created with the setup utility. If you plan to keep things running so you can examine the workshop a bit more, please remember to do the cleanup when you are done. It is very easy to leave things running in an AWS account, forget about it, and then accrue charges. {{% /notice %}} Just so you understand ahead of time, you can easily clean up all the resources that get created by the setup utility by using the commands below: ``` cd /home/ec2-user/environment/modernization_workshop ./teardown_workshop.sh ```
## Let's do this !
Now that you've got all the prerequisites out of the way, you can kick off the initial setup steps and go grab a cup of coffee while the setup utility runs. Ensure you are in your home directory by executing the command below: ``` cd /home/ec2-user/environment ``` Clone the GitHub repository for the workshop using the following command: ``` git clone https://github.com/Appdynamics/appd_aws_observability_lab.git modernization_workshop ``` Change directory to where the repository was cloned using the following command: ``` cd /home/ec2-user/environment/modernization_workshop ``` Use five (5) letters of your first, and or, your last name to create your unique workshop user name using the command below: **EXAMPLE:**  export appd_workshop_user=TOMSM ``` export appd_workshop_user= ``` Use the command below to execute the setup script: ``` ./setup_workshop.sh ``` {{% notice info %}} The setup utility takes **approximately 7 minutes to complete**. While you're waiting for the setup to finish you can **go to the AppDynamics Advantage section** where you can **find out why AD Financial selected AppDynamics** as their **preferred observability solution**. {{% /notice %}} The output from the start of the setup script should look like this: ![image](/images/workshop_setup/setup-output-start.png) The output from the setup script when it ends, should look like this: ![image](/images/workshop_setup/setup-output-end.png) ## What the setup utility does **01)** Installs Java JDK 1.8 **02)** Resizes the Disk on your C9 instance **03)** Installs kubectl **04)** Installs eksctl **05)** Installs docker-compose **06)** Installs the AppDynamics Database agent **07)** Creates an EC2 security group for external access to RDS Databases **08)** Creates RDS databases with the security group attached **09)** Creates three S3 buckets **10)** Creates two Application Performance Monitoring apps in the AppDynamics Controller **11)** Creates two Browser Real User Monitoring apps in the AppDynamics Controller **12)** Creates two AppDynamics Database collectors in the AppDynamics Controller **13)** Creates an RBAC User in the AppDynamics Controller **14)** Creates an RBAC Role in the AppDynamics Controller **15)** Adds the RBAC User in the AppDynamics Controller to the appropriate RBAC Roles **16)** Deploys the Pre-Modernization application to your local C9 instance **17)** Creates the teardown file Using a shell script - Using the AWS Java SDK - Using the AppDynamics REST API - ## Additional setup in following sections There will be some additional setup steps in the following sections listed below.
